5. 24. <br /> CC Regular Session <br /> Meeting Date: 01/23/2024 <br /> Primary Strategic Plan Initiative: Improve the safety and mobility of transportation corridors. <br /> Information <br /> Title <br /> Adopt Resolution#24-049 Approving Letters of Support for Anoka County to Apply for Highway Safety <br /> Improvement Program Funds for Roundabout Improvements on CSAH 5 /Nowthen Boulevard <br /> Purpose/Background: <br /> Purpose: <br /> The purpose of this case is to adopt Resolution#24-049 approving letters of support for Anoka County to apply <br /> for Highway Safety Improvement Program(HSIP) funds for three proposed Roundabout Improvement projects <br /> on CSAH 5 /Nowthen Boulevard. <br /> Background: <br /> Anoka County Highway Department Staff contacted City Staff on January 16,requesting Letters of Support for <br /> three separate HSIP grant applications for constructing roundabouts along CSAH 5 /Nowthen Boulevard at the <br /> intersections of Sunwood Drive, Ramsey Boulevard and 167h Avenue. These three roundabouts were identified <br /> as future safety and mobility improvement projects in the CSAH 5 (Nowthen Blvd) Corridor Traffic Study led by <br /> Anoka County and completed in 2022. A copy of this study is attached to this case. <br /> Anoka County reviews and analyzes their County Highway system for areas where there is significant safety <br /> benefit for improvements on their County transportation system which will benefit the public. Upon reviewing <br /> their intersections within Ramsey, and pertaining to the Highway Safety Improvement Program(HSIP) selection <br /> criteria for 2024 program year, County staff determined there are three intersections which have a good chance to <br /> be selected for HSIP funding to construct a new roundabout. HSIP projects are funded with up to 90%of federal <br /> funding and the remaining 10% of construction costs will be funded with local participation. The federal costs are <br /> determined per the cost estimate submitted with the application. <br /> The intersections in the City of Ramsey that Anoka County Staff plan to submit federal HSIP fund applications <br /> for include: <br /> •CSAH 5 (Nowthen Blvd) at Sunwood Drive-estimated at $1.8 M construction cost with a B/C ratio of 5.42 <br /> •CSAH 5 (Nowthen Blvd) at CSAH 56 (Ramsey Blvd) -estimated at$1.8 M construction cost with a B/C <br /> ratio of 3.47 <br /> •CSAH 5 (Nowthen Blvd) at 167th Avenue-estimated at$1.8 M construction cost with a B/C ratio of 3.88 <br /> Anoka County will be submitting these projects in the reactive category. Project submittals are due on <br /> Wednesday, February 1, 2024, from Anoka County. Accompanying the project submittal, a letter of support is <br /> necessary for these applications from our project partners. We are requesting Ramsey's support for these <br /> proj ects. <br /> Anoka County prepared draft letters-of-support for the projects for our signature and they request the letters of <br /> support be sent to Anoka County no later than Monday,January 29, 2024. Following Council approval, the City <br /> Administrator will edit the dates and sign the letters of support,then submit the letters to Anoka County. <br /> Observations/Alternatives: <br />
